Within next Pitti Immagine Uomo, the edition that will be held from June 13 to 16, 2023, Fendi will be Special Guest.




 

The ready-to-wear brand will present the men's s/s 2024 collection in Florence, with a special fashion show scheduled for the late afternoon of June 15 June at the evocative and recently opened Fendi Factory, the Maison's hub of excellence in the heart of the Tuscany in Capannuccia (Bagno a Ripoli).

 



"We are proud to open the Fendi Factory to our customers and the press, making it an experience outside the everyday with the upcoming men's fashion show in June during Pitti Uomo. It is a special place for our artisans and for the local community, because it represents Fendi's heritage and creativity, cultivating the valuable skills of artisans and preserving Made in Italy," said Serge Brunschwig, chairman and CEO, Fendi.

 



"I am thrilled that the upcoming men's fashion show will be held in a location that is so special, the beating heart of Fendi, a symbolic place of creation where development, innovation, training craftsmanship and production are united under one roof. It will be a unique opportunity to see our products come to life in the very place where our artisans make them, putting them center stage for that day," continued Silvia Venturini Fendi, artistic director of accessories and menswear, Fendi.

 



"I am particularly happy with the presence of Fendi, one of the most prestigious luxury brands on the global scene, at the Pitti Uomo in June. This presentation is a further confirmation of the standing international status of the fair and the quality level of its special events," said Antonio De Matteis, president, Pitti Immagine.

 



"The men's fashion week in Italy begins in Florence with Pitti and continues in Milan with our Fashion Week, with two different and complementary ways," said Carlo Capasa, president, Camera Nazionale della Moda Italiana.

 



"The synergy between our two realities makes the Italian men's fashion proposal the most important in the world. The choice of Maison Fendi to present its men's collection at its Factory in Florence is an important message of enhancing the fashion industry and the territory," Capasa added.

 



"With Silvia Venturini Fendi we have a special bond built over the years through collaborations of different kinds, always supporting new talents. Above all, we are fans of her vision of men's dress and lifestyle, of her ability to harmoniously and modernly fuse classic elements and thrusts of radical innovation," said Raffaello Napoleone, CEO, Pitti Immagine.

 



"The Fendi event is also a precious and emblematic occasion for the city and its productive fabric. The Factory is a large facility dedicated above all to leather goods, which represents one of the best expressions of the manufacturing tradition, industrial and artisanal, of our territory and region. Maison Fendi's investment harnesses the skills and knowledge that have roots here and at the same time nurtures them, contributes to their modernization, and combines them with high-quality design in fashion and accessories," Napoleone added.

 



Fendi will return to show at Milan Fashion Week starting with the January 2024 Men's Collection for Fall/Winter 2024-2025.
